chore: amélioration .gitignore et templates .env
1. .gitignore mis à jour - Ignore server/.env et client/.env (générés) - Préserve .env.example (templates) - Ignore server.log et PID files runtime 2. server/.env.example créé - Template documenté pour mode local/cloud - Instructions AUTO pour LIVEKIT_URL - Clés par défaut devkey/secret documentées Finalise la configuration portable zéro-config. 🤖 Generated with [Claude Code](https://claude.com/claude-code) Co-Authored-By: Claude <noreply@anthropic.com>
This commit is contained in:
+18
-12
@@ -1,17 +1,23 @@
|
||||
# PTT Live - Configuration environnement serveur
|
||||
# Configuration PTT Live Server
|
||||
# Copiez ce fichier en .env et adaptez selon votre environnement
|
||||
|
||||
# LiveKit API Keys
|
||||
# En dev, utilise les valeurs par défaut si non définies
|
||||
# Mode LiveKit
|
||||
USE_LOCAL_LIVEKIT=true # true = LiveKit local, false = LiveKit Cloud
|
||||
|
||||
# LiveKit Configuration
|
||||
# Mode local : AUTO détecte automatiquement l'IP réseau
|
||||
# Mode cloud : URL complète wss://votre-projet.livekit.cloud
|
||||
LIVEKIT_URL=AUTO
|
||||
|
||||
# Clés API LiveKit
|
||||
# Mode local --dev : devkey/secret (par défaut)
|
||||
# Mode cloud : récupérez vos clés sur https://cloud.livekit.io
|
||||
LIVEKIT_API_KEY=devkey
|
||||
LIVEKIT_API_SECRET=secret
|
||||
|
||||
# URL LiveKit pour les clients
|
||||
# Pour permettre les connexions réseau, utilisez l'IP locale du serveur
|
||||
# Exemples :
|
||||
# - Local uniquement : ws://localhost:7880
|
||||
# - Réseau local : ws://192.168.1.100:7880 (remplacer par votre IP)
|
||||
# - Utiliser AUTO pour détecter automatiquement l'IP réseau
|
||||
LIVEKIT_URL=AUTO
|
||||
# Configuration serveur
|
||||
PORT=3000
|
||||
NODE_ENV=development
|
||||
|
||||
# Mode LiveKit local (démarre livekit-server automatiquement)
|
||||
USE_LOCAL_LIVEKIT=true
|
||||
# Logging (optionnel)
|
||||
# LOG_LEVEL=debug
|
||||
|
||||
Reference in New Issue
Block a user